Error Code -36 when copying FCPX libraries
Hello,
I have been having a fairly regular issue trying to backup daily and final library files from video projects. I am backing up and archiving libraries (with media consolidated) from my main external LaCie thunderbolt drive to external usb 3 drives. I also have an OWC Thunderbolt 2 dock in the chain. The projects all play through and I have “shared” versions of the project for different outputs (Vimeo, Youtube, movie files etc) successfully. Then, trying to copy the library to an external drive for backup and archiving often results in an (Error code -36) message “because some of the data in “project” can’t be read or written”.
I was able to back these up using ShotputPro5 (a file copy utility application) – but seems I should not have to purchase products to do this within the OS.
FCPX 10.2.1
OSX 10.10.4
MBP 2.2 GHz (Early 2011)
8 GG ram
LaCie thunderbolt media drive (reformatted prior to last project backup issue)
Seagate external usb drives for backup and archive
OWC Thunderbolt 2 drive dockNew library to receive Error Code -36 – 50 Gb in size
